Pony netters succeed at state tourney

The Havre High doubles team of Trey Murphy and Kennedy McKay ended the 2018 Class A state tournament on the highest of highs — with a state championship. But, overall, the Blue Pony tennis teams had a lot of success last weekend in Polson.

On the strength of McKay and Murphy’s state title, the Havre boys scored 18 points, and, on points, tied Dillon for second place.
